St. Louis Browns @ Washington Senators

1917-09-18 Β· Day game Β· Griffith Stadium Β· Att: 628 Β· 1:46

Washington Senators defeated St. Louis Browns 9–3. Washington Senators put up 4 in the 2nd. Doc Ayers earned the win. Horace Milan went 3-for-4 with 3 RBI.
